快捷搜索:   服务器  安全  linux 安全  MYSQL  dedecms
一站式规划linux入门学习线路

一站式规划linux入门学习线路

寻找linux基础学习线路,不知从哪里着手,这里我为大家准备了Linux基础学习的一些技巧,供大家借鉴使用。详细请参考下面给出的9点建议,Linux程序工程师非常吃香,以后肯定是个火红职业。不管怎样,只要努力的学,后果很美好。 1.linux基础学习的50个以上常用命令。 ◆比如:安装和登录命令:login、 shutdown、 halt、 reboot 、mount、umount 、chsh ◆文件处理命令:file、 mkdir、 grep、dd、 find、 mv 、ls 、diff、 cat、...

LINUX FSCK数据出错灾难应急方案

LINUX FSCK数据出错灾难应急方案

[适用于] 1、文件系统:ext2 ext3 reiserfs xfs等 2、范围:提示文件系统需要FSCK时,未执行或FSCK执行完成 [症状] 1、无法MOUNT分区; 2、大量文件、目录丢失,根目录下生成/LOST+FOUND文件夹,里面有大量#XXXXXX类的文件和目录; 3、FSCK很快报错完成; 4、FSCK执行时,有大量提示,如修改节点、清0节点等操作 [应急方案] 1、如遇提示FSCK时,请小心。如果可能,请尽快断开系统,UMOUNT所有分区。 2、必需执行FSCK时,先做准备工作,方法...

linux磁盘命令中df命令的作用

linux磁盘命令中df命令的作用

linux磁盘命令中df命令的使用,系统管理员想要知道df命令的功能,看完本文相信您能得到一个满意的答案。磁盘配额:问题是他们没有表达同时想获得磁盘配额管理工具的愿望。 使用linux磁盘命令Df:查看Linux磁盘剩余空间方法 Df命令是以磁盘分区为单位查看文件系统,可以加上参数查看磁盘剩余空间信息,命令格式: df-hl 显示格式为: 文件系统容量已用可用已用%挂载点 /dev/hda5487M120M342M27%/ /dev/hda1981M21M911M3%/boot none125M0125...

如何应用SQL Profiler 性能分析器

如何应用SQL Profiler 性能分析器

mysql 的 sql 性能分析器主要用途是显示 sql 执行的整个过程中各项资源的使用情况。分析器可以更好的展示出不良 SQL 的性能问题所在。 下面我们举例介绍一下MySQL SQL Profiler的使用方法: 首先,开启 MySQL SQL Profiler mysql SELECT @@profiling; +-------------+ | @@profiling | +-------------+ | 0 | +-------------+ 1 row in set (0.00 sec)...

Linux / Unix 下文件删除、句柄 与空间释放问题

Linux / Unix 下文件删除、句柄 与空间释放问题

昨天在一个客户环境,由于空间紧张,删除了一个文件,遇到了文件句柄与空间释放的问题,记录一下。 在系统上,临时表空间扩展到了32G,我新建了一个临时表空间,并切换了数据库设置:[oracle@corde tdb]$ ls -sort total 35101212 51264 -rw-r----- 1 oracle 52429312 Oct 20 08:58 redo02.log 51264 -rw-r----- 1 oracle 52429312 Oct 20 10:24 redo03.log 5144...

Linux系统网络配置详解

Linux系统网络配置详解

1、查看IPIfconfig 2、配置IP的方法: A、 这种方法立即生效 但是重启将不会保存。(除了这个方法的其它方法都可以保存下来) Ifconfig eth0 1.1.1.1 netmask 255.0.0.0 up Ifconfig eth0:1 1.1.1.3 up设置一个网卡多个IP的方法(在设置虚拟主机时有用到) 激活网卡:Ifconfig eth0 up 关闭网卡:Ifconfig eth0 down 动态获取IP:Ifconfig etho –dynamic Dhclient 修改Ma...

Linux驱动程序学习步骤经典收藏

Linux驱动程序学习步骤经典收藏

了解linux驱动程序技巧学习的方法很重要,学习linux操作系统时,你可能会遇到关于驱动方面的问题,这里将介绍学习linux驱动程序的方法,在这里拿出来和大家分享一下。 1.学会写简单的makefile 2.编一应用程序,可以用makefile跑起来 3.学会写linux驱动程序的makefile 4.写一简单char驱动,makefile编译通过,可以insmod,lsmod,rmmod.在驱动程序的init函数里打印helloworld,insmod后应该能够通过dmesg看到输出。 5.写一完整...

Linux Kernel ax25_setsockopt函数本地拒绝服务漏洞

Linux Kernel ax25_setsockopt函数本地拒绝服务漏洞

影响版本: Linux kernel 2.6.x漏洞描述: CVE ID: CVE-2009-2909 Linux Kernel是开放源码操作系统Linux所使用的内核。 Linux Kernel ax25子系统的net/ax25/af_ax25.c文件中的ax25_setsockopt函数中存在整数符号错误,本地用户可以在SO_BINDTODEVICE操作中使用特制的optlen值触发栈溢出,导致拒绝服务的情况。 *参考 http://marc.info/?l=oss-securitym=125494...

linux软件安装卸载步步通

linux软件安装卸载步步通

我们使用各种软件要有安装,给大家介绍linux软件安装卸载常用方法,学习时,你可能会考虑到卸载问题,这里也稍微讲了卸载的解决方法,给大家分享。 linux软件安装卸载,分以下几种情况: 一.RPM包,这种软件包就像windows的EXE安装文件一样,各种文件已经编译好,并打了包,哪个文件该放到哪个文件夹,都指定好了,安装非常方便,在图形界面里你只需要双击就能自动安装。 1.如何卸载: 1)打开一个SHELL终端 2)因为LINUX下的软件名都包括版本号,所以卸载前最好先确定这个软件的完整名称。查找RPM...

tcp要点学习-断开连接

tcp要点学习-断开连接

主要部分,四次握手: 断开连接其实从我的角度看不区分客户端和服务器端,任何一方都可以调用close(or closesocket)之类的函数开始主动终止一个连接。这里先暂时说正常情况。当调用close函数断开一个连接时,主动断开的一方发送FIN(finish报文给对方。有了之前的经验,我想你应该明白我说的FIN报文时什么东西。也就是一个设置了FIN标志位的报文段。FIN报文也可能附加用户数据,如果这一方还有数据要发送时,将数据附加到这个FIN报文时完全正常的。之后你会看到,这种附加报文还会有很多,例如A...

如何监视Linux系统资源的使用情况

如何监视Linux系统资源的使用情况

虽然说Linux操作系统要比Windows操作系统稳定的多。但是这个稳定是相对而言的。也就是说,Linux操作系统也会有闹脾气的时候。在某些情况下,其系统的资源使用率(包括CPU或者内存),也会达到90%以上甚至更多。为此系统管理员在必要的时候,仍然需要监视系统资源的使用情况。笔者今天就给大家介绍一下,在Linux操作系统下如何监视这个系统资源,做到心中有数。 一、如何监视系统资源? 在Windows操作系统中,可以通过任务管理器来查询各个进程所占用的CPU与内存的比率。在Linux操作系统中没有这种图...

轻松完成RHEL内核编译的方法

轻松完成RHEL内核编译的方法

RHEL内核编译曾经是一个复杂的过程,看到很多人都在为此问题发愁,在这里笔者将其简洁的总结为14步,以便大家查阅: RHEL内核编译步骤: 1.准备将要编译的内核,版本一定要比当前使用的版本号先进。可在www.kernel.org/pub/RHEL/下载。 本次编译使用的内核版本号位2.6.26 2.将RHEL-2.6.26.tar.gz cp /usr/src 3.tar -xzvf RHEL.2.6.26.tar.gz 4.ln -s RHEL.2.6.26 RHEL 建立软链接 pwd 确定在/u...